Whistle For The Choir was released by The Fratellis in 2006 as the second single off their debut album, Costello Music. It quickly became a hit in the UK, reaching number nine in the UK Singles Chart. The song features a jangling guitar riff, catchy chorus and a light-hearted, romantic theme.

What is the song about?

Whistle For The Choir is a love song that explores the feeling of being irresistibly drawn to someone. The lyrics describe the attraction as a force of nature that is impossible to resist, and the singer is willing to do whatever it takes to make the relationship work. The title itself can be seen as a metaphor for the idea that the singer is calling out to the object of his affection, just as one might whistle for a dog or a horse.

Who wrote the song?

The song was written by Jon Fratelli, the lead singer and guitarist of the band. He has said in interviews that the song was inspired by a past relationship, although he has not provided any further details. Fratelli is also responsible for the majority of the band’s songwriting.

What was the reception to the song?

Whistle For The Choir was a hit in the UK, but it did not achieve the same level of success in other countries. However, it remains one of the band’s most popular songs, and is often performed at their live shows. The song has also been featured in a number of TV shows and films, including the US drama series Californication.

What awards has the band won?

The Fratellis have been nominated for and won several awards throughout their career. In 2007, they won a BRIT Award for Best British Breakthrough Act, and were also nominated for Best British Group. They have also been nominated for NME Awards, Q Awards and MTV Europe Music Awards.
